John F. Kennedy International Airport is the primary international airport serving New York City. It is the busiest international air passenger gateway into North America, the 22nd-busiest airport in the world, and the sixth-busiest airport in the United States.
One of the 13 stations in the Port Authority Trans-Hudson (PATH) rail system. PATH is a subsidiary of The Port Authority of NY & NJ.
